Property is move-in ready.
The property is move-in ready and exceptionally well-maintained for its 1999 build date. While the kitchen and bathrooms feature original oak cabinetry and styles that are somewhat dated, the home has received significant functional and cosmetic upgrades including durable laminate flooring, stainless steel kitchen appliances, a 30-panel paid-off solar system, and a modern tankless water heater. The systems are functional and the property shows minimal wear, fitting the criteria for a well-maintained home with updated components.

The property includes a 30-panel solar system that will be fully paid off at the close of escrow, offering significant long-term savings on utility costs for the new owner.
The kitchen and laundry facilities are powered by propane rather than natural gas, which can lead to higher utility expenses and the inconvenience of managing fuel deliveries.
The property utilizes an easement for access, which may be a concern for buyers who prefer direct street frontage or are wary of potential shared maintenance responsibilities.
This home in Ramona offers a blend of efficiency and practical infrastructure on a fully fenced lot. The property features a 30-panel solar system that will be paid off at the close of escrow. Interior highlights include durable laminate flooring, a cozy wood-burning fireplace in the living room, and a modern tankless water heater. The kitchen and laundry facilities are powered by propane. The backyard is an established space for relaxation with a below-ground pool and a spacious concrete patio. Please note that the non-functional spa is being removed by the seller to provide a clean slate for the new owner. Practical amenities include a rare connection to the public sewer system, an attached three-car garage, and a property easement for easy access. This residence provides a solid foundation for those seeking a functional home with sustainable energy features.
